Good graphics, quite a lot of neat items to buy/upgrades. A few powerups to use. Under the 1 hr trial, I only play swap, there is also other modes such as groups which I didnt get to try--bummer!
Its an ok game to try if you got a free stamp. Its quite a delightful game with not too difficult boards to clear. I am not sure how to get those powerups, whether its through matching 4 or a certain number of matches. No need to buy powerups, but you can buy stuff like pumpkin patch, cottage etc and upgrade these. I didnt really read what these stuff does, maybe buying these (the cottage etc) gave you the powerups?
Rating: 3/5: Nice enough to play, good graphics, easy play

I bought this one elsewhere but just wanted to say that when I don't have another hog to play, I go back to this one and easilly get caught up in it. I like that it isn't an endlessly tediously M3, and the boards not only change patterns but sizes too, so some are longer and harder, and then they throw in one that is just a walk in the park. The power ups are satisfying to me, and there is always one available if I need it. I always play untimed so it is relaxing as well. I enjoy a game like this one now and then. I do have several though that I have never finished because I either got frustrated with increasingly difficult levels that sometimes seemed to go on forever, over and over again, or I just got bored with the same thing over and over again. This is one of the good ones, so thanks to the devs who made it. Obviously you have listened to your customer base, and it is appreciated.

This game plays in untimed, you upgrade a fun looking moonlit hill with cute houses, the music is soothing and essentially you can veg out looking at the pretty scenery for as long as you want. It has a timed mode...however I am not one of those fishies who needs the caffeine jitters the timed games send me into....LOL I seem to end up feeling stressed on games that tell me to hurry up... Get enough of it in real life. I highly recommend this game for those fishies that like a nice relaxing match 3. I never played it in timed mode so I would suggest trying it if you tend to like beating the clock. all in all a nice game, excellent to unwind with...and perfect for children of all ages...and adults too!
